Heads up: as of the March cycle, Paylark exports switched from fixed-width to pipe-delimited. The old parser in payroll-bridge still runs but is deprecated — don't revive it. If Finance at Grovehollow complains about truncated cost centers, re-run the export with the v2 flag. Validate column counts before handoff, always. The exact build that shipped this change is noted below.

session token of kahog-bahif = htk9_f63daec35

Ticket: Slimmed image breaks runtime on Pellarc build agents.

Repro steps:
1. Build the hollowed image with the strip-layers profile enabled.
2. Push to the staging registry and deploy to the canary pool.
3. Container exits with a missing shared-library error within ten seconds.

Expected: parity with the full image. Actual: crash loop. Suspect the trim step removes the resolver libs. To pull the failing image from the staging registry, authenticate with the token below.

session JWT of tawip-kajog = eyJhbGciOiJIUzI1NiIsInR5cCI6IkpXVCJ9.eyJzdWIiOiI2dKYGGIn0.afsnASii

Ticket: SRCH-914 — Expired credentials degrading autocomplete index

For the weekly sync: the Quillbarrow autocomplete index has been rebuilding slowly since Thursday. Root cause is an expired service credential on the indexer, which caused every batch to fall back to the unauthenticated rate limit, stretching rebuilds from 20 minutes to 6 hours. Query latency itself is unaffected. A fresh credential has been issued; the indexer's replacement key follows.

service key, fafof-yagug: qvz3-94e

## Changelog — v4.7.2 (key rotation)

Heads up for the security review: this release rotates the signing key for Chatterling, our famously chatty ingestion service. Context: we also shipped adaptive log sampling (drops repeat lines above 50/sec per source), which touched the artifact layout, so we took the opportunity to retire the old key early rather than wait for the quarterly cycle. Old key is revoked as of this tag; nothing signed with it after the cutoff should verify. All future artifacts verify against the key below.

release key, taduf-yajef: bky13_uGiieNoy5KKUY